Comprehending Love Languages: Speaking Each Other's Heart
In the tapestry of human relationships, love manifests in diverse expressions. While we all desire to feel loved and cherished, our preferred methods of receiving affection can differ dramatically. Enter the concept of "love languages," a framework that illuminates these distinct ways we express and accept love. By learning to speak each other's love languages, couples can build deeper bonds, fostering a more fulfilling and harmonious partnership.
- Expressing appreciation often resonate with those who feel most supported when their partner praises their achievements.
- Thoughtful gestures speak volumes to individuals who treasure tangible expressions of love. Cleaning the dishes, running errands, or simply lending a helping hand can enhance their sense of affection.
- Present-giving hold special meaning for those who feel most loved when they receive thoughtful presents. It's not always about the monetary cost; rather, it's the care behind the gift that resonates.
- Quality time are paramount to individuals who crave closeness. Spending uninterrupted moments engaging in meaningful activities strengthens their relationships.
- Affectionate gestures is a powerful love language for those who experience love through tangible means. Holding hands, cuddling, kissing, or even a simple hug can transmit deep emotions.
By embracing the concept of love languages, couples can unlock a deeper understanding of each other's needs and desires, fostering a more supportive environment. It's about learning to speak love in a way that connects most to your partner, creating a more fulfilling and harmonious relationship.
